    Some may forget, but the real faces, voices and memories of it all lay in a permanent resting place is our minds. I mayself remember taking a connecting bus from Newark that went into the central bus terminal that was located in the WTC. I almost rode to the top, but a nice older security gentleman noted I wouldn't haven't enough time to go up and come back down being what time it was. I have a picture of that trip when I visited NYC to see my Sister in Brooklyn where she was going to University. I had someone snap a picture of us. The East River behind us, a fall day and sort of cool, the snap and capture on one of my most cherished photographs... framing the left hand side of the picture are both towers ... I wanted to make sure they were in the pic. It was the icing on the cake, the one single (well dual) symbol of America and our awesome free enterprise system.... the twin towers.
